Revision: 83134 http://trac.macports.org/changeset/83134 Author: jmr@macports.org Date: 2011-08-26 00:57:59 -0700 (Fri, 26 Aug 2011) Log Message: ----------- netwalker-ircc: add ncurses dep, use correct compiler and archflags, fix use of long option that BSD install(1) doesn't accept Modified Paths: -------------- trunk/dports/irc/netwalker-ircc/Portfile Added Paths: ----------- trunk/dports/irc/netwalker-ircc/files/ trunk/dports/irc/netwalker-ircc/files/Makefile.patch Modified: trunk/dports/irc/netwalker-ircc/Portfile =================================================================== --- trunk/dports/irc/netwalker-ircc/Portfile 2011-08-26 06:29:05 UTC (rev 83133) +++ trunk/dports/irc/netwalker-ircc/Portfile 2011-08-26 07:57:59 UTC (rev 83134) @@ -1,6 +1,7 @@ # $Id$ PortSystem 1.0 + name netwalker-ircc version 0.5.0 categories irc @@ -16,6 +17,16 @@ extract.suffix .tgz checksums md5 1f5a7cc0fb54142c6306651105aedd68 +depends_lib port:ncurses + +patchfiles Makefile.patch + use_configure no +use_parallel_build no +# yes, it uses $CC to compile C++ +build.args CC="${configure.cxx}" \ + CFLAGS="${configure.cflags} -Wall ${configure.cc_archflags}" \ + LDFLAGS="-lncurses ${configure.ld_archflags}" + destroot.destdir DESTDIR=${destroot}${prefix} Added: trunk/dports/irc/netwalker-ircc/files/Makefile.patch =================================================================== --- trunk/dports/irc/netwalker-ircc/files/Makefile.patch (rev 0) +++ trunk/dports/irc/netwalker-ircc/files/Makefile.patch 2011-08-26 07:57:59 UTC (rev 83134) @@ -0,0 +1,15 @@ +--- Makefile.orig 2004-04-27 03:42:38.000000000 +1000 ++++ Makefile 2011-08-26 17:49:18.000000000 +1000 +@@ -22,9 +22,9 @@ + mkdir -p $(DESTDIR)/bin + mkdir -p $(DESTDIR)/share/man/man1 + mkdir -p $(HELP_DIR) +- install --mode=0755 $(BINNAME) $(DESTDIR)/bin/$(BINNAME) +- install --mode=0644 $(MANPAGE) $(DESTDIR)/share/man/man1/$(MANPAGE) +- install --mode=0644 help/* $(HELP_DIR) ++ install -m 0755 $(BINNAME) $(DESTDIR)/bin/$(BINNAME) ++ install -m 0644 $(MANPAGE) $(DESTDIR)/share/man/man1/$(MANPAGE) ++ install -m 0644 help/* $(HELP_DIR) + @echo "==============================================" + @echo "|| ||" + @echo "|| Thank you for installing the ||"
participants (1)
-
jmr@macports.org